This might help:
These resistors are each rated at 300W, 2 ohms. All in parallel have a combined resistance of 0.5 ohms.
My system's voltage is 12V. When fully charged, the voltage can be up about 14V, more than that when it's cold. The max current is therefore:
15V / 0.5ohm = 30 Amps.
Power dissipated is 450 Watts; more than enough for my windmill which furls at 200W.
Your resistors must allow enough current to actually dissipate your 100W, at whatever battery system voltage you're using.
Make allowances for the resistors getting hot - a thing on my to-do list. My plywood wall is unprotected. Fine while it's winter. Must cover before summer.
